The impact of digital transformations on young people’s nutrition

Nutrition is important for young people's optimal growth, development and prevention of various health conditions, such as obesity and noncommunicable diseases. In a new report, DTH-Lab research fellow, André Thiombiano, provides a comprehensive overview of how digital determinants influence nutrition and shares recommendations for targeted policy action and proposed avenues for in-depth research exploration.

This report was published through the DTH-Lab 2025 Fellowship Programme which provides students and early-career professionals from low- and middle-income countries with the opportunity to contribute to key areas of DTH-Lab’s research and analysis.

André is a medical doctor and clinical investigator from Burkina Faso, driven by a passion for improving health outcomes and advancing equity through research. He leads clinical activities and research data management at the Clinical Research Unit of Nanoro, where he contributes to evidence generation for public health decision-making. Currently completing a Master’s in Human Nutrition, André brings expertise in epidemiology, digital health and health project management. As a DTH-Lab Fellow, he is exploring how digital determinants influence young people's nutrition.
